Our advice line will be operating slightly reduced hours over the festive period so that our team can spend time with their loved ones.  Here’s when we’re open: 

  • Wednesday 24 December, Christmas Eve: 8am to 2pm
  • Thursday 25 December, Christmas Day: closed
  • Friday 26 December, Boxing Day: closed
  • Saturday 27 December: closed
  • Sunday 28 December: closed
  • Monday 29 December: 9am to 5pm
  • Tuesday 30 December: 9am to 5pm
  • Wednesday 31 December, Hogmanay: 9am to 2pm
  • Thursday 1 January 2026, New Year’s Day: closed
  • Friday 2 January 2026: closed
  • Saturday 3 January: closed
  • Sunday 4 January: closed
  • Monday 5 January: 8am to 8pm (normal hours resume)
